29 CFR 1926.1101(g)(5)(ii): Glove bag systems were not used to remove PACM and/or ACM from straight runs of piping and elbows and other connections with the following specifications and work practices as described in 1926.1101g(5)(ii)(A-B):     Power Plant, Condenser Bay: On 4-24/25-17 Presumed asbestos containing thermal insulation labeled as ASBESTOS and reported by the power plant representative to be asbestos containing material (acm), was removed from a pipe without the use a glove bag system or other permissible removal methods for a Class 1 activity.

29 CFR 1926.1101(h)(1)(i): Respirators were not used during all Class I asbestos jobs:    Power Plant, Condenser Bay: On 4-24/25-17 Presumed asbestos containing thermal insulation labeled as ASBESTOS and reported by the power plant representative to be asbestos containing material (acm), was removed from a pipe without the use of the required respiratory protection.

29 CFR 1926.1101(f)(1)(ii): Determinations of employee exposure were not made from breathing zone air samples that were representative of the 8-hour time weighted average and 30-minute short-term exposures for each employee:    Power Plant, Condenser Bay: Personal air sampling during asbestos insulation removal operations did not include, full shift testing to determine if exposures exceeded the 8-hour TWA and the 30 minute excursion limits.

29 CFR 1926.1101(f)(5): The employer did not notify, as soon as possible nor within 5 working days of receipt of results, each affected employee of any monitoring performed under this section:    Power Plant, Condenser Bay: Employees removing asbestos insulation were not notified in writing of asbestos personal air monitoring results.
